What is the legal framework in Argentina to regulate lobbying and the influence of interest groups in decision-making by politically exposed people?
In Argentina, the legal framework to regulate lobbying and the influence of interest groups in decision-making by politically exposed people is under development. Currently, there is no specific law that regulates these practices. However, legislative projects have been presented with the objective of establishing regulations that promote transparency, equity and accountability in relationships between interest groups and public officials.
What is the role of the Financial Analysis Unit (UAF) in the KYC process in the Dominican Republic?
The Financial Analysis Unit (UAF) in the Dominican Republic has the responsibility of receiving, analyzing and processing reports of suspicious money laundering and terrorist financing activities. In the KYC process, the UAF plays a key role in cooperating with financial institutions and detecting unusual activities that require increased due diligence.

What are the key Due Diligence laws and regulations in Paraguay?
In Paraguay, the key Due Diligence regulations are found in Law No. 1015/97 against Money Laundering and Financing of Terrorism, as well as in the regulations issued by the Secretariat for the Prevention of Money or Assets Laundering (SEPRELAD). . .
What is the situation of the rights of indigenous peoples in Guatemala in relation to the protection of their language and culture?
Indigenous peoples in Guatemala face challenges in protecting their language and culture due to linguistic discrimination and the lack of cultural promotion and preservation policies. Measures are being implemented to strengthen the recognition and use of indigenous languages in education, media and public spaces, as well as to promote the dissemination and revitalization of traditional cultural expressions.
